I have seen flaky behaviour when using the standard Ganglia configuration,
which is based on multicasting.  I recommend changing to unicasts.  Search
the documentation and this list to find examples.

> Occasionally, when the master node gets a load average >1, almost all 
> (sometimes all) of the nodes report down on the Ganglia web page.  Now 
> the master node isn't totally in the weeds, the load average is rarely 
> above 2, and it remains very responsive to other requests.
> 
> I have tried restarting gmond on the nodes and sometimes that works. 
> Basically, I just need to wait and eventually everything comes back to 
> normal.
> 
> Is this normal, is it something I can fix?  Any suggestions are most 
> appreciated.
> 
> RHEL 3, ganglia-gmetad-3.0.1-1, ganglia-gmond-3.0.1-1, ganglia-web-3.0.1-1
